Transforming Lives Through Affordable Housing
Habitat for Humanity of Johnson County, Indiana, established in 2006, is a nonprofit, ecumenical Christian housing ministry dedicated to eliminating poverty housing and homelessness. By building homes in partnership with families in need, HFH sells these homes at no profit, financed through affordable, no-interest loans. This approach not only provides shelter but also fosters a sense of community and belonging.
